批量更 新服务
PUT
/naming/v1/services
最后修改时间:2023-09-20 08:58:26
责任人:未设置
请求参数
Header 参数
X-Polaris-Token
string
必需
Body 参数application/json
array of:
name
string
服务名称
namespace
string
服务所在命名空间
business
string
业务信息
department
string
部门信息
comment
string
服务描述
metadata
object
服务标签
.{1,}
string
(pattern property)
可选
ports
string
服务的端口列表
user_ids
array[string]
追加可编辑该命名空间的用户ID列表
group_ids
array[string]
追加可编辑该命名空间的用户组ID列表
remove_group_ids
array[string]
移除可编辑该命名空间的用户ID列表
remove_user_ids
array[string]
移除可编辑该命名空间的用户组ID列表
export_to
array[string]
设置服务对其他命名空间的可见性, 从 1.18.0 开始可用
sync_to_global_registry
boolean
同步全局注册中心
示例
[
{
"name": "EchoConsume21231r",
"namespace": "default",
"metadata": {
"key": "value"
}
}
]
示例代码
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request PUT 'http://119.91.66.223:8090/naming/v1/services' \
--header 'X-Polaris-Token;' \
--header 'Content-Type: application/json' \
--data-raw '[
{
"name": "EchoConsume21231r",
"namespace": "default",
"metadata": {
"key": "value"
}
}
]'
返回响应
🟢200成功
application/json
Body
code
integer
响应码
info
string
提示信息
示例
{
"code": 0,
"info": "string"
}
修改于 2023-09-20 08:58:26